[0001] This application relates to the field of motor testing technology, specifically a linear motor testing platform. Background Technology

[0002] A linear motor is a transmission device that directly converts electrical energy into linear motion mechanical energy without any intermediate conversion mechanism. It can be viewed as a rotary motor cut radially and then unfolded into a straight line. Linear motors are also based on the principle of electromagnetic induction. Taking the most common three-phase AC linear induction motor as an example, it mainly consists of two parts: a stator and a mover.

[0003] After the design and production of linear motors, verification and inspection are required. A specialized linear motor testing platform is needed to evaluate the motor's performance. The purpose of the linear motor testing platform is to simulate the operating conditions of the motor in the machine tool. By collecting performance parameters such as the motor's output speed and thrust, the motor's performance can be evaluated. Typically, manufacturers will test items such as positioning force, thrust fluctuation, thrust constant, and thrust linearity in this test. Verification of these parameters can provide a comprehensive understanding of the motor's performance.

[0004] For example, the patent with publication number CN212646920U specifically discloses a linear motor testing platform, including a frame, a mover drive mechanism, a servo motor, a sliding plate, a guide block, a guide rail, a stator mounting base, a control panel, and the setup of displacement sensors and force sensors. This allows for a high degree of mechanized testing, and the rotation of the servo motor makes the movement position of the linear slide sleeve more precise, resulting in more accurate measured linear motor parameter data.

[0005] In the aforementioned patent, a stator mounting gap is created between the stator fixing bracket and the stator mounting base to accommodate the stator plate of the linear motor. However, the patent does not elaborate on the specific installation process of the stator plate. By examining the attached drawings, we can see that the stator fixing bracket has multiple sets of fixing holes, suggesting that it is likely fixed to the stator mounting base with bolts. However, using multiple sets of bolts for fixing becomes cumbersome and inconvenient when different stator plates need to be fixed. Therefore, a linear motor testing platform needs to be designed to address these issues.

[0026] like Figures 1-5 As shown, this application provides a linear motor testing platform, including a frame 1, which includes a test table 11, and a mover drive mechanism 2 is installed on the test table 11. The mover drive mechanism 2 includes two sets of mounting plates 21 fixedly installed on the bottom surface of the test table 11, and a lead screw 22 is connected between the two sets of mounting plates 21 by bearings, and a linear sleeve 23 is drivenly connected to the lead screw 22. At the same time, a through groove 13 adapted to the width of the linear sleeve 23 is opened on the test table 11.

[0027] Meanwhile, two sets of guide rods 25 are fixedly installed between the two sets of mounting plates 21. The linear sleeve 23 is movably sleeved on the two sets of guide rods 25, and the screw 22 is adapted to rotate so as to drive the linear sleeve 23 to move along the linear direction of the two sets of guide rods 25, so as to change the position of the linear sleeve 23 on the screw 22.

[0028] Furthermore, a servo motor 24 is fixedly installed at one end of a set of mounting plates 21. The servo motor 24 passes through the mounting plate 21 and is fixedly connected to one end of the lead screw 22. The servo motor 24 is suitable for driving the lead screw 22 to rotate.

[0029] Two sets of parallel guide rails 27 are fixedly installed on the testing table 11, and sliders 28 are slidably installed on the guide rails 27. At the same time, a moving slide plate 26 is connected to the two sets of sliders 28. The moving slide plate 26 is used to place the moving plate, and the bottom end of the moving slide plate 26 is connected to the top surface of the linear slide sleeve 23. The moving slide plate 26 is suitable for moving synchronously with the movement of the linear slide sleeve 23.

[0030] The upper end of the mover slide plate 26 is provided with a mover fixing plate 29. The mover of the linear motor is clamped and fixed between the mover fixing plate 29 and the mover slide plate 26. The mover plate is fixed by the clamping effect between the mover slide plate 26 and the mover fixing plate 29.

[0031] Furthermore, a control panel 12 is provided on the frame 1. The control panel 12 is electrically connected to the mover drive mechanism 2, thereby enabling the mover plate and stator plate to be detected through the mover drive mechanism 2. The control panel 12 controls the operation and can also view the detected values.

[0032] Furthermore, a force sensor (not shown in the figure) is provided on the upper part of the linear slide sleeve 23. The upper part of the force sensor passes through the through groove 13 and is connected to the moving slide plate 26. A displacement sensor is connected to one side of the linear slide sleeve 23. The displacement sensor, the force sensor, and the servo motor 24 are all electrically connected to the control panel 12. The linear positioning motion of the linear slide sleeve 23 is achieved by rotating the servo motor 24 in the moving drive mechanism 2 and rotating the lead screw 22. During the motion, the displacement sensor and the force sensor monitor and record all process data and upload and save them to the control panel 12.

[0033] A clamping unit is installed on the frame 1. The clamping unit includes a stator mounting seat 210 bolted to the frame 1 for placing a stator plate. A top seat 211 is bolted to the frame 1, which is located directly above the stator mounting seat 210. A support rod 212 is fixedly installed on the side of the top seat 211, and one end of the support rod 212 includes a fixing sleeve 213.

[0034] A screw 214 is threaded onto the fixed sleeve 213, and a handle (not shown in the figure) is provided at one end of the screw 214 for easy manual rotation by the operator. The other end of the screw 214 is movably inserted through the top seat 211, and a connecting frame 215 is mounted on the other end of the screw 214. The connecting frame 215 includes four sets of clamps 216, and each clamp 216 includes a clamping groove.

[0035] Meanwhile, a stator fixing bracket 219 is provided between the four sets of clamps 216. Side plates 217 are fixedly installed on both sides of the stator fixing bracket 219. The stator fixing bracket 219 is inserted into the clamping groove through the side plates 217, and fasteners 218 are connected to the clamps 216. The fasteners 218 pass through the clamps 216 and are threadedly connected to the side plates 217.

[0036] Four sets of guide rods 220 are fixedly installed on the frame 1. The stator fixing bracket 219 is movably sleeved on the four sets of guide rods 220. The guide rods 220 are used to linearly restrict the movement of the stator fixing bracket 219.

[0037] The screw 214 is adapted to rotate within the fixed sleeve 213 to push the connecting frame 215 to drive the stator fixing bracket 219 to move linearly downward, thereby clamping the stator plate placed on the stator mounting base 210;

[0038] In actual operation, the operator rotates the screw 214, causing it to rotate and advance within the fixing sleeve 213. This, in turn, pushes the connecting frame 215, causing the stator fixing bracket 219 to move downwards in a straight line, ultimately achieving a tight and stable clamping of the stator plate placed on the stator mounting base 210. This clamping method is not only simple to operate, but also allows for flexible adjustment according to the specific size and shape of the stator plate, ensuring that the stator plate remains fixed during testing and avoiding any impact on the accuracy of the test results due to displacement or shaking of the stator plate.

[0039] Meanwhile, a scale 223 is fixedly installed on the side of the top seat 211, and a mounting base 221 is fixedly installed on the side of the stator fixing bracket 219. A pointer 222 is fixedly installed on the mounting base 221. The pointer 222 passes through the side of the top seat 211 and points to the scale 223. The starting position of the scale 223 is flush with the top surface of the stator mounting seat 210.

[0040] When the stator plate needs to be clamped and fixed, the operator rotates the screw 214. The screw 214 rotates and moves downward within the fixing sleeve 213, thereby pushing the connecting bracket 215 to move the stator fixing bracket 219 along a straight line towards the location of the stator mounting base 210 (that is, vertically downward). During this movement, since the pointer 222 on the side of the stator fixing bracket 219 moves synchronously with the stator fixing bracket 219, the pointer 222 will produce a corresponding displacement change on the scale 223 as the stator fixing bracket 219 moves downward.

[0041] In summary, operators can accurately determine the height change of the stator fixing bracket 219 relative to the top surface of the stator mounting base 210 by observing the scale value indicated by the pointer 222 on the scale 223. For example, when the pointer 222 points to a specific mark on the scale 223, it means that the stator fixing bracket 219 has descended to the corresponding height position. This allows the operator to determine the distance between the stator fixing bracket 219 and the stator mounting base 210, and thus determine the degree of clamping of the stator plate placed on the stator mounting base 210. Furthermore, the fact that the starting position of the scale 223 is flush with the top surface of the stator mounting base 210 makes measurement and judgment more intuitive and convenient. Operators can accurately control the downward movement of the stator fixing bracket 219 according to actual needs (such as the thickness of the stator plate), ensuring that the stator plate is firmly and properly clamped. This prevents the stator plate from shaking or shifting during the test due to excessively loose clamping, which could affect the test results, and also prevents the stator plate from being damaged due to excessively tight clamping. This provides a reliable stator fixing foundation for accurately performing various tests on the linear motor on the test platform.
